The Position
Our bank client is seeking to fill a Credit Risk Officer role in the Houston, TX area. The successful candidate will provide support to the Chief Credit Officer in administering the Bank’s credit risk management efforts.
The position includes a generous salary of up to $130K and an excellent benefits package. (This is not a remote position).
Credit Risk Officer responsibilities include:
- Assisting the Chief Credit Officer in ensuring the Bank maintains an adequate credit risk management process that complies with all banking laws, regulations, and internal policies and procedures.
- Oversight and preparation of credit risk management reports for presentation to management.
- Ensuring that the Bank maintains an adequate risk management process for the concentrations of credit and allowance for loan and lease losses.
- Overseeing the scheduling and completion of Credit Risk special projects, reviews, support functions, and other tasks assigned by the Chief Credit Officer.
- Assembling data and reporting risk management status pertaining to concentrations of credit.
- Assisting in performing loan portfolio stress tests.
- Recommending changes to policies and procedures, as necessary, to minimize risk and remain compliant with laws or regulations.
- Reviewing internal and/or external audit reports for the lending area and assisting where needed to resolve any findings or recommendations and document compliance with state and federal regulations and policies and procedures.
- Providing a quality reporting and recordkeeping structure that includes final reports, work papers, and support documentation.
- Providing training to the credit department when needed.
